Temporary event application forms
Any person intending to conduct a race, speed trial, competition or any other organised activity on a waterway in the Waikato region will need to apply to Waikato Regional Council to temporarily suspend restrictions under the Navigation Safety Bylaw and reserve an area for the purpose of that activity.
Forms for this purpose are available below:
